*{margin:0px; padding:0px;}
body {
    margin:0px auto;
    padding:0px;
    font-family:Tahoma, Arial, Geneva, sans-serif;
    background:#FFFFFF;
	color:#666666;
	font-size:11px;
	background:#fff url(bg2000.jpg) 50% 0 fixed repeat-y;
	}

dt{
   font-weight:bold;
}

dd{
  margin-left:0px;
  

}
dl{
  list-style:none;
  padding:0px;
  margin:0px;
 }
ul{
  list-style:none;
  padding:0px;
  margin:0px;
 
}
li{
  list-style:none;
  padding:0px;
  margin:0px;
  float:left;
}
#main{
    width:740px;
	margin:auto;
	padding:auto;
    background:#FFFFFF;
}


/* header */
#header{
    width:740px;
	height:65px;
	margin:auto;
    background:url(header-bg.jpg);

}
#logo{
   width:300px;
   height:auto;
   padding-top:1px !important;
   padding-top:13px;
   padding-left:13px;
   float:left;
 
   }

#logo h1{
   width:250px;
   height:auto;
   font-size:28px;
   color:#9ED9EB;
   margin-top:20px !important;
   margin-top:10px;
   }

#logo2{
   width:auto;
   height:12px;
   margin-top:35px !important;
   margin-top:35px;
   float:right;
   margin-left:24px;
   background:url(home.gif) left no-repeat;
   
   }
#logo2 ul{
   width:auto;
   height:12px;
   margin-left:10px; 
   line-height:12px;
   vertical-align:middle;
   }
#logo2 ul a:link,#logo2 ul a:visited{
   color:#666666;
   font-size:12px;
   text-decoration:none;
 
   }
#logo2 ul a:hover{
   color:#666666;
   text-decoration:underline;
   }


/* top */
#top{
    width:740px;
	height:233px;
	margin:auto;
	background:url(top.jpg);
}


/* content */
#content{
    width:740px;

	margin-left:3px;
}
#con01{
    width:492px;
	float:left;
}
#c1-li1{
    width:232px;
	float:left;
	margin-left:3px;
}
#c1-li1 dt{
    width:232px;
	height:106px;
	background:url(pic01.jpg);
	
	
}

#c1-li2{
    width:232px;
	float:left;
	margin-left:16px;
}
#c1-li2 dt{
    width:232px;
	height:106px;
	background:url(pic022.jpg);
}

#c2-li1{
    width:232px;
	float:left;
	margin-left:3px;
}
#c2-li1 dt{
    width:232px;
	height:106px;
	background:url(pic03.jpg);
	
	
}

#c2-li2{
    width:232px;
	float:left;
	margin-left:16px;
}
#c2-li2 dt{
    width:232px;
	height:106px;
	background:url(pic04.jpg);
}

#c3-li1{
    width:232px;
	float:left;
	margin-left:3px;
}
#c3-li1 dt{
    width:232px;
	height:106px;
	background:url(pic05.jpg);
	
	
}

#c3-li2{
    width:232px;
	float:left;
	margin-left:16px;
}
#c3-li2 dt{
    width:232px;
	height:106px;
	background:url(pic06.jpg);
}

#c1-li3 {
    width:232px;
	height:260px;
/*	border-width:1px;
	border-style:solid;
	border-color:#1F3540;*/
	margin-left:3px;	
    background: url(listbgbg.jpg) center no-repeat #fff;
	}
#c1-li3 dt {
    width:210px;
	margin-left:10px;
	height:20px;
	vertical-align:middle;
	line-height:20px;
	}
#c1-li3 dt a:link,#c1-li3 dt a:visited {
/*    color:#B1D6FF;*/
    color:#333333;
	text-decoration:none;
	font-size:11px;
    }
#c1-li3 dt a:hover{
    text-decoration:underline;
}	
#c1-li3 dd {
    width:210px;
	margin-left:10px;
/*	color:#FFF9D7;*/
	color:#333333;
	}
#more{ text-align:right;
     }
#more a:link,#more a:visited{
    color:#333333;
	font-weight:bold;
	}
#c1-li4{
    width:232px;
	height:260px;
/*	border-width:1px;
	border-style:solid;
	border-color:#1F3540;
	background:#fff;*/
    background: url(listbgbg.jpg) center no-repeat #fff;
	margin-left:16px;

}
#c1-li4 dt{
    width:210px;
	margin-left:10px;
	margin-top:10px;
	
}

#c1-li4p
   {
    width:81px;
	height:70px;
	float:left;
}
#c1-li4p img
   { border:solid #FFFFFF 1px;

}
#c1-li4t1
   {
   font-weight:normal;
   color:#D8D8DA;
}

#c1-li4t1 a:link,#c1-li4t1 a:visited {
    color:#333333;
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
    }
#c1-li4t1 a:hover{
    color:#DE2522;
    text-decoration:none;
}	
#c1-li4t2
   {
   font-weight:normal;
   color:#333333;
}
#c1-li4t3
   {
   height:19px;
   vertical-align:middle;
   line-height:19px;
   background:url(line2.jpg) bottom repeat-x;
}
#c1-li4t3 a:link,#c1-li4t3 a:visited {
    color:#333333;
	text-decoration:none;
	font-size:11px;
	font-weight:normal;
	
	
    }
#c1-li4t3 a:hover{ 
    color:#DE2522;
text-decoration:none;
}	
  


/* sidebar */
#sidebar01{
    width:248px;
	margin:auto;
	float:left;
}
#li001{
    width:230px;
	height:366px;
/*	border-width:1px;
	border-style:solid;
	border-color:#1F3540;*/
	margin-left:5px;
    background: url(lin01.gif) center no-repeat #fff;
	
}
#li002{
    width:230px;
	height:290px;
/*	border-width:1px;
	border-style:solid;
	border-color:#1F3540;*/
	margin-left:5px;
    background: url(lin02.gif) center no-repeat #fff;
	margin-top:10px;
	
}
#s1-dt{
    width:100%;
    height:39px;
	background:url(new.jpg);
}
#s2-dt{
    width:100%;
    height:39px;
	background:url(hot.jpg);
}
#s1-dd{
    width:210px;
	margin-left:10px;
	height:20px;
	vertical-align:middle;
	line-height:20px;
	background:url(line2.jpg) bottom repeat-x;
}
#s1-dd a:link,#s1-dd a:visited{
    padding-left:18px;
	background:url(dot1.jpg) left no-repeat;
	color:#333333;
	text-decoration:none;
	}
#s1-dd a:hover{
   text-decoration:none;
/*   background:url(dot1.jpg) left no-repeat;*/
   color:#DE2522;
}

/* list */
#con-list{
    width:492px;
	margin:auto;
	float:left;
}
#con-list .libg{
    width:480px;
	height:832px;
	margin-left:3px;
    background: url(listlist.jpg) center no-repeat #fff;
	}
#con-list dl {
     padding-top:5px;
     padding-left:5px;}	
#list-dt{
    width:460px;
	height:30px;
	vertical-align:middle;
	line-height:30px;
	margin-left:10px  
   }
#list-dt a:link,#list-dt a:visited{
    color:#B1D6FF;
	text-decoration:none;
 
   }
#list-dt a:hover{
    
	text-decoration:underline
	}
#list-dd{
    width:460px;
	color:#FFF9D7; 
	}
#fenye{
    width:460px !important;
    width:460px;
	padding-left:10px;
	color:#333333; 
	height:50px;
	vertical-align:middle;
	line-height:50px;
	}
#fenye ul{text-align:center;
	}
#fenye .thisclass{
	color:#333333; 
	font-weight:bold;
	}
#fenye li{ padding-left:2px; padding-right:2px;background:none;}
#fenye a:link,#fenye a:visited{
   color:#333333;
   text-decoration:none;
   }


/* wen zhang  */
#con-main{
   width:720px;
   float:left;
   margin-left:5px;
   }
#con-main a:link,#con-main a:visited{
   color:#A6364F;
 
   }
#con-main h1{
   font-size:20px;
   color:#34A2C7;
   height:auto;
   width:auto;
   text-align:center;
    }
#con-main dt{
   width:700px;
   text-align:center;
  }
#con-main dd{
   width:720px;
   text-align:left;
   }
#zdy{
   width:720px;
   margin-left:0px;
   text-align:left;
   }   
#con-main dd a:link,#con-main dd a:visited{
   margin-left:0px;
   color:#FFF9D7;
   }
#wr{
   text-align:center;
   color:#34A2C7;
   }

#con-side{
   width:230px;
   float:left;
   }   
#con-other{
   width:720px;
   margin:auto;
   clear:both;
   }  
#other1{
    width:325px;
    background: url(other1.gif) center no-repeat #fff;
	height:300px;

	margin-top:10px;
	margin-left:9px;
	
} 
#other1-dt{
    width:325px;
	height:30px;
	background:url(re.gif) left no-repeat;
	
} 
#other1-dd{
    text-align:left;
    width:310px;
	height:20px;
	line-height:20px;
	vertical-align:middle;
	margin-left:15px;
	
	} 
#other1-dd a:link,#other1-dd a:visited{
    color:#333333;
	
	} 
#other2{
    width:350px;
	height:300px;
	margin-left:15px;
    background: url(other2.jpg) center no-repeat #fff;
	margin-top:10px;
	padding-top:7px;
	text-align:center;
	
} 
   
/* footer */
#footer{
    width:740px;
	height:88px;
	margin:auto;
	background:url(footer_back.png);
	clear:both;
}

#footer-n{
    width:700px;
	height:70px;
	margin:auto;
}
#f-menu {
    color:#333333;
	float:left;
	text-align:center;
	padding-top:20px !important;
	padding-top:26px;
	padding-left:65px;
	
    }
#f-menu li a:link,#f-menu li a:visited {
    text-decoration:none;
	color:#333333;
  
    }
#f-line{
    width:30px;
  
    }
#copyright {
    color:#333333;
	float:left;
	text-align:center;
	padding-top:15px;
	width:700px;
	
    }
#copyright a:link,#copyright a:visited {
    text-decoration:none;
	color:#333333;
  
    }

/* fenge */
#fenge01{
    width:740px;
	height:5px;
	font-size:5px;
	line-height:5px;
	margin:auto;
}
#fenge02{
    width:740px;
	height:15px;
	font-size:15px;
	line-height:15px;
	margin:auto;
	clear:both;
}
/* gg */
#gg01{
    width:740px;
	height:100px;
	margin:auto;
	text-align:center;
	
}
#gg02{
    width:740px;
	margin:auto;
	clear:both;
	text-align:center;
	vertical-align:middle;
/*	margin-top:5px;	*/
}
#gg03{
    width:492px;
/*	height:20px;
	margin:0 auto;*/
	clear:both;
}
#gg04{
    width:228px;
	border-width:1px;
	height:222px;
	border-style:solid;
	border-color:#9a9a9a;
	margin-left:5px;
	background:#fff;
	text-align:center;
	padding-top:0px;

	
}
#gg05{
    width:228px;
	border-width:1px;
	height:222px;
	border-style:solid;
	border-color:#9a9a9a;
	margin-left:5px;
	background:#fff;
	text-align:center;
	padding-top:0px;
	margin-top:10px;

	
}

/* line */
#line1{
    width:210px;
	height:16px;
	margin-left:10px;
	font-size:16px;
	line-height:16px;
	background:url(line1.jpg);
}
#line11{
    width:210px;
	height:16px;
	margin-left:10px;
	font-size:16px;
	line-height:16px;
	background:#FFFFFF;    
}

#demo { margin:auto; width:726px; overflow:hidden;border:1px solid #1f3540;
}
#demo1 img { border:2px solid #e6e6e6; padding:1px;}
.clear{ clear:both;}


/*list*/
#listimg{
    margin:4px;
    width:78px;
	height:70px;
	float:left;
}
#listimg1{
   height:15px;
   line-height:15px;
   margin-top:4px;
   text-align:left;
   font-weight:normal;
   color:#009ddf;
}

#listimg1 a:link,#listimg1 a:visited {
    color:#009ddf;
	text-decoration:none;
	font-size:11px;
	font-weight:bold;
    }
#listimg1 a:hover{
    text-decoration:underline;
}	
#listimg2{
   text-align:left;
   font-weight:normal;
   color:#626262;
   padding-right:10px;/*ÁÐ±íÎÄÕÂÓÒ²à¿ÕÎ»*/
}
.plaaa{

	   }
.place{ 
       height:25px; 
	   width:740px; 
	   margin:30px auto 0px; 
	   line-height:25px;
	   background: url(place.jpg) center no-repeat #fff;
	   color:#333333;
	   }
.place span{padding-left:10px;}
.place a{ color:#333333; text-decoration:none;}
.pagearc{ margin-left:200px}
.pagearc a{padding-left:3px; padding-right:3px;color:#333333; text-decoration:none;}